xref: /dflybsd-src/gnu/usr.bin/gdb/libgdb/gstdint.h (revision c33252afc5aa9790d4820b568316e03d695f6a65)
1*c33252afSJohn Marino /* generated for  cc 4.7.3 [DragonFly] Release/2013-04-11 */
2a938cc15SJohn Marino 
3a938cc15SJohn Marino #ifndef GCC_GENERATED_STDINT_H
4a938cc15SJohn Marino #define GCC_GENERATED_STDINT_H 1
5a938cc15SJohn Marino 
6a938cc15SJohn Marino #include <sys/types.h>
7a938cc15SJohn Marino #include <stdint.h>
8a938cc15SJohn Marino /* glibc uses these symbols as guards to prevent redefinitions.  */
9a938cc15SJohn Marino #ifdef __int8_t_defined
10a938cc15SJohn Marino #define _INT8_T
11a938cc15SJohn Marino #define _INT16_T
12a938cc15SJohn Marino #define _INT32_T
13a938cc15SJohn Marino #endif
14a938cc15SJohn Marino #ifdef __uint32_t_defined
15a938cc15SJohn Marino #define _UINT32_T
16a938cc15SJohn Marino #endif
17a938cc15SJohn Marino 
18a938cc15SJohn Marino 
19a938cc15SJohn Marino /* Some systems have guard macros to prevent redefinitions, define them.  */
20a938cc15SJohn Marino #ifndef _INT8_T
21a938cc15SJohn Marino #define _INT8_T
22a938cc15SJohn Marino #endif
23a938cc15SJohn Marino #ifndef _INT16_T
24a938cc15SJohn Marino #define _INT16_T
25a938cc15SJohn Marino #endif
26a938cc15SJohn Marino #ifndef _INT32_T
27a938cc15SJohn Marino #define _INT32_T
28a938cc15SJohn Marino #endif
29a938cc15SJohn Marino #ifndef _UINT8_T
30a938cc15SJohn Marino #define _UINT8_T
31a938cc15SJohn Marino #endif
32a938cc15SJohn Marino #ifndef _UINT16_T
33a938cc15SJohn Marino #define _UINT16_T
34a938cc15SJohn Marino #endif
35a938cc15SJohn Marino #ifndef _UINT32_T
36a938cc15SJohn Marino #define _UINT32_T
37a938cc15SJohn Marino #endif
38a938cc15SJohn Marino 
39a938cc15SJohn Marino /* system headers have good uint64_t and int64_t */
40a938cc15SJohn Marino #ifndef _INT64_T
41a938cc15SJohn Marino #define _INT64_T
42a938cc15SJohn Marino #endif
43a938cc15SJohn Marino #ifndef _UINT64_T
44a938cc15SJohn Marino #define _UINT64_T
45a938cc15SJohn Marino #endif
46a938cc15SJohn Marino 
47a938cc15SJohn Marino #endif /* GCC_GENERATED_STDINT_H */
48